Abby Bloom wants us to face an uncomfortable truth: we need a lot more space and time for care in our culture. A rapidly aging population - living twenty to thirty years longer than the generations preceding - means we're going to have to rethink and redesign our lives, our work and our whole civilisation so that we don't disappear beneath a burden of care that no one can bear alone. How do we make that transition? Abby's new book "The Cost of Not Caring", offers some suggestions. It's the shadow looming over all our bright futures - and it's front and centre on THE NEXT BILLION SECONDS.
